HOW
TO
REMOVE
THE
CABINET
AND
CHASSIS
1)
How
to
remove
the
cabinet
a)
Unscrew
four
bind
head
tapping
screws
(4
x
10mm)
used
to
fasten
the
cabinet.
|
b)
The
cabinet
can
be
removed
if
its
laterals
are
lifted
up
in
parallel.
2)
How
to
detach
the
bottom
lid
a)
Unscrew
three
pan
head
tapping
screws
(3
x
10mm)
used
to
fasten
the
bottom
lid
with
the
front
panel,
and
furthermore
unscrew
two
pan
head
tapping
screws
(3
x
10mm)
used
to
fasten
the
bottom
lid
with
the
mechanism.
b)
Unscrew
two
pan
head
tapping
screws
(3
x
8mm)
used
to
fix
the
power
transformer.

AMPLIFIER
ADJUSTMENTS
Adjust
the
OUTPUT
LEVEL
control
knob
to
the
maximum
for
all
adjustment.
1.
HEAD
AZIMUTH
EQ.
Bias
select
switches;
NORMAL
Dolby
switch;
OFF
Tape
to
be
used;
VTT-658
(10
kHz,—15
dB)
Load
a
test
tape
and
press
the
PLAY
button.
Adjust
the
head
azimuth
screw
so
the
LINE
OUT
level
becomes
maximum,
Repeat
the
adjustment
on
both
channels
and
both
sides
of
the
tape.
2.
PLAYBACK
OUTPUT
EQ.
Bias
select
switches;
METAL
Dolby
switch;
OF
F
Tape
to
be
used;
MTT-150
(Dolby
tape)
Load
a
test
tape
and
press
the
PLAY
button.
Adjust
SVR701
and
SVR801
so
the
LINE
OUT
level
becomes
0.75V
3.
LEVEL
METER
EQ.
Bias
select
switches;
NORMAL
Dolby
switch;
OFF
Set
the
unit
to
the
REC
mode,
and
the
input
signal
at
—23
dB
(1
kHz)
to
record
input
terminals.
Adjust
INPUT
LEVEL
control
knobs
so
the
monitor
output
becomes
0.53V,
then
adjust
SVR704
and
SVR804
to
obtain
0
VU
indication
of
the
LEVEL
meter.
a
4.
REC/PLAY
FREQUENCY
CHARACTERISTICS
EQ.
Bias
select
switches;
NORMAL
Dolby
switch;
OFF
Load
a
test
tape:
CA211
Set
INPUT
LEVEL
control
knobs
to
the
same
position
as
item
3
and
the
input
signal
level
at
—43
dB
(1
kHz
and
10
kHz).
Record
1
kHz
and
14
kHz
signal,
then
playback
these
signals.
Adjust
SVR703
and
SVR803
so
the
VTVM
indication
for
the
14
kHz
playback
signal
is
within
a
range
from
O
dB
to
+0.5
dB
(with
the
1
kHz
response
as
O
dB
reference).
.
RECORD
GAIN
EQ.
Bias
select
switches;
NORMAL
Dolby
switch;
OFF
Load
a
test
tape;
CN32508
Set
INPUT
LEVEL
contro!
knobs
to
the
same
position
as
item
3
and
the
input
signal
level
at
—23
dB
(1
kHz).
Record
1
kHz
signal
and
play
it
back.
Adjust
SVR702
and
SVR802
so
the
playback
output
becomes
0.53V.

3.
TAPE
TENSION
Cut
off
a
length
of
tape.
Tie
one
end
to
a
thread
con-
nected
to
the
tension
gauge,
and
leave
the
other
end
hanging
loose
as
shown
in
figure
three.
Operate
the
unit
in
PLAY
mode
and
hold
the
tension
gauge
steady,
When
the
tape
stops,
read
the
tension
gauge.
If
this
reading
is
over
120
gram,
no
adjustment
is
needed.
If
it
is
under
120
gram,
adjust
the
pinch-roller
pressure.
This
is
done
by
bending
the
spring
wire
38
(141-2-852T-
47400)
shown
in
the
mechanism
exploded
view.
Clean
the
pinch
roller
with
alcohol
so
the
tape
will
not
slip.
